Job Description

The job duties involve researching, writing, illustrating, and organizing ideas for Department of Defense (DoD) technical documentation (Contract Data Requirements Lists (CDRLs)), creating and updating user manuals for software and hardware products, proposals, sales, and marketing content. The individual will analyze government Data Item Descriptions (DIDs), identify required information content, conduct interviews with technical subject matter experts across the team, attend meetings, gather existing relevant source content, identify content gaps, generate required content, and produce consistent, integrated, complete documents with one-voice for customer consumption.

  • Coordinate DID requirements with contributors, and provide CDRL status information in review meetings; translate engineering content into effective CDRL documentation
  • Implement consistent language that meet DID requirements
  • Understand the audience and craft simple language to drive accurate understanding of complex ideas
  • Communicate with one-voice; rewrite sections to change unclear or non-compliant text into readable and grammatically correct English with appropriate documentation formatting.
  • Translate inputs, verbiage and technical diagrams, from various engineers into one-voice for CDRLs
  • Create, maintain, and update customer-facing user manuals, administrator guides, installation guides, configuration guides, release notes, and quick-reference materials.Maintain source files, graphics, screenshots, and published deliverables in the designated document-management or configuration-management system.
  • Ensure stakeholders clearly understand substance of documentation, and approve of technical and business positioning
  • Execute through multi-tasking and prioritization to deliver high quality final products on schedule to meet deadlines; know when to collaborate and when to work independently
  • Understand government customer and stakeholder documentation requirements and evaluation criteria
  • Apply industry best practices to develop high-quality, compelling proposal responses that maximize the likelihood of winning
  • Develop clear, concise, and compliant content that fully addresses request for quote (RFQ), request for proposal (RFP), and request for information (RFI) requirements
  • Leverage strong interpersonal, communication, and team-building skills to foster collaboration and effectively engage with diverse teams and stakeholders
